A telephoto lens consists of a converging front lens of focal length f1 and diverging back lens of focal length f2 separated by a distance d. This creates a large image near the back of the diverging lens. For an object at infinity, compute the distance of the image from the diverging lens. Compute the effective focal length of the lens system (use infinity as the object distance and the final image distance from the back lens as the image distance).
